WebDec 6, 2024 · Personally, I think the way you hold your tongue has more to do with effective forge-welding than the type of flux used. I like anhydrous borax because it is less messy than plain borax. I've used borax (plain and anhydrous), clay, ash, sand, boric acid, graphite, cast iron powder, steel powder, salt, and sugar as fluxes or as flux additives ...
